Track & Field Set For Gladstein Invitational
January 23, 2014 | Track & Field
MUNCIE, Ind. – The Ball State indoor track & field team continues its run toward the 2014 Mid-American Conference Championships Friday, when it opens competition in the two-day Gladstein Invitational hosted by Indiana.
Action gets underway at the Gladstein Fieldhouse at noon Friday with the 60m hurdle portion of the pentathlon. General field events are slated to start at 3:30 pm with the shot put, while track events commence at 4:45 with the 3000m run. Action will start up again Saturday with the women's weight throw at 11 a.m.
In addition to the Cardinals and host Hoosiers, a total of 18 teams are expected to be represented at the meet, including MAC foe Kent State on the women's side.
Ball State is competing in the Gladstein Invitational for the seventh consecutive season, with BSU's student-athletes posting 15 career-best efforts in the meet a year ago.
Last season's Gladstein Invitational also saw then-freshman Katelyn DeVries (Valparaiso, Ind./Valparaiso) post the program's first MAC Indoor Championship qualifying time of the season as she placed ninth in the 5000m run with what still stands as a career-best time of 17:30.74.
This season, Ball State already has three student-athletes with MAC Indoor Championship qualifying efforts, with the latest coming from redshirt sophomore Christina Crawford (Belleville, Mich./Romulus) in the long jump. Crawford's career-best leap of 18'-11.75 (5.78m) at last weekend's IWU Invitational currently ranks as the fourth-best long jump in the league this season.
In the season-opening Gerry England Alumni Open, Ball State's high jumping duo of redshirt junior Rebecca Lomax (Indianapolis, Ind./Southport) and junior Haley Austin (Avon, Ind./Avon) posted MAC Indoor Championship qualifying marks. Lomax won the high jump by successfully clearing 5'-7" (1.70m) in her hometown meet, while Austin placed second at 5'-6" (1.68m). The efforts rank fourth and sixth in the league, respectively.
Entering this weekend's Gladstein Invitational, Ball State's student-athletes are ranked in the top 30 in the league in their respective events a total of 29 times, including eight top 10 efforts.
